Consider the quadratic function f(x) = -2x^2 + 5x – 4. The leading coefficient of the function is​

Respuesta :

Adetunmbiadekunle Adetunmbiadekunle
  • 09-03-2021

Answer:

The leading coefficient of the function is -2

Step-by-step explanation:

Here, we want to get the leading coefficient of the quadratic equation

Mathematically, the leading coefficient refers to the coefficient of the x^2 term

With respect to the question, the leading coefficient in this case is -2
